What does RSVP mean in text? If you’ve ever received a message asking you to “RSVP” and weren’t sure what to do, you’re not alone. 

In texting, RSVP simply means please respond or confirm your plans, letting the sender know if you’re in or not. 

It’s a polite and friendly way to ask for a reply, especially when organizing events or plans.

In text messages, rsvp is used to ask for a confirmation

It’s a request for you to respond and let the sender know whether you’ll attend an event, join a plan, or be available.

Even though it comes from French, in texting it simply means “please let me know” or “confirm yes or no.”

Example sentence:

“movie night tomorrow, rsvp pls!”

In short: what does rsvp mean in text = please respond = confirm your attendance or availability.

FAQs About what does rsvp mean in text ❓

Q1: Does rsvp mean I have to go?
No. It just means you need to respond with yes or no.

Q2: Is rsvp formal or casual?
It can be both context determines the tone.

Q3: Is it rude not to rsvp?
It can be, especially if the sender is planning an event.

Q4: Can rsvp be used in texting?
Yes, it’s very common in texts and DMs today.

Q5: Is rsvp flirty?
No, it’s neutral and informational.
